awtk如何实现键盘和输入框

1.创建默认键盘

新建窗体-keyboard

2.新建编辑框

3.设置编辑框属性

4.点击编辑框即可打开默认键盘,若想修改键盘样式可以在默认键盘修改或自定义键盘

5.获取输入字符

复制代码
widget_t* wifi_edit = widget_lookup(win, "edit", TRUE);//获取单行编辑控件

widget_get_text_utf8(wifi_edit,input_text,1024);//获取编辑框数值
相关推荐
UXbot10 小时前
UI设计工具推荐合集
前端·人工智能·ui
小丑西瓜66611 小时前
CMake基础用法,cmake_minimum_required,project,add_executable
linux·服务器·c++·camke
晚风吹长发11 小时前
初步了解Linux中的命名管道及简单应用和简单日志
linux·运维·服务器·开发语言·数据结构·c++·算法
fpcc11 小时前
设计心得——隔离隐藏的初步实践
c++
C++ 老炮儿的技术栈11 小时前
不调用C++/C的字符串库函数,编写函数strcpy
c语言·开发语言·c++·windows·git·postman·visual studio
fyzy12 小时前
C++写后端实现,实现前后端分离
开发语言·c++
CSDN_RTKLIB12 小时前
C++谓词
c++·stl
汉克老师13 小时前
GESP2025年9月认证C++五级真题与解析(单选题9-15)
c++·算法·贪心算法·排序算法·归并排序·gesp5级·gesp五级
飞鹰5113 小时前
CUDA高级优化实战:Stream、特殊内存与卷积优化—Week3学习总结
c++·gpt·chatgpt·gpu算力
雨季66614 小时前
使用 Flutter for OpenHarmony 构建基础 UI 组件布局:从 Scaffold 到 Container 的实战解析
flutter·ui